Index of /menu/1186/7845/13634/109785/thumbnail
Name
Last modified
Size
Description
Parent Directory
-
RLC8bssFIAY3mVAA_1720427523.jfif
2024-07-08 11:32
2.3K
Apache/2.4.41 (Ubuntu) Server at img.jomaestro.com Port 80